Rogers Arena
Stadium
Photo: Hucul002,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Rogers Arena is a multi-purpose arena at 800 Griffiths Way in the downtown area of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ada. Opened in 1995, the arena was known as General Motors Place from its opening until July 6, 2010, when General Motors Canada ended its naming rights sponsorship and a new agreement for those rights was reached with Rogers Communications. Yaletown-False Creek
Photo: Thom Quine, CC BY 2.0.
Yaletown-False Creek encompasses the established neighbourhood of Yaletown and the still-developing area of Southeast False Creek. Reclaimed industrial areas, both neighbourhoods are a mix of modern condo architecture and restored industrial warehouses.
